Man dies 10 days after Pulaski County jail distress

A 36-year-old man died Monday after he was found "in distress" at the Pulaski County jail earlier this month and hospitalized, authorities said.

Kenneth Lawrence was pronounced dead Monday at UAMS Medical Center, according to a written statement from Lt. Cody Burk, a Pulaski County sheriff's office spokesman.

The statement said Lawrence was brought to the jail on June 8, and the next day around 8:53 a.m., a deputy noticed the inmate was "in distress." Emergency medical personnel then took him to the hospital, according to the statement.

Later that morning, after he was taken to the hospital, a court order released Lawrence from custody. He was charged with probation violation and failure to pay, according to the statement.

Further information about the death was not available Monday night.
